当前位置:首页 > 科技 > 正文

CAP定理与自动超频:在计算世界中的微妙平衡

  • 科技
  • 2025-08-16 03:35:39
  • 9689
摘要: # 引言:计算世界的双面镜在计算世界中,CAP定理与自动超频如同计算领域的双面镜,一面映照着数据一致性与可用性的抉择,另一面则展现了性能与能耗的微妙平衡。本文将深入探讨这两者之间的关联,揭示它们在现代计算系统中的独特作用与挑战。通过对比分析,我们将探索如何...

# 引言:计算世界的双面镜

在计算世界中,CAP定理与自动超频如同计算领域的双面镜,一面映照着数据一致性与可用性的抉择,另一面则展现了性能与能耗的微妙平衡。本文将深入探讨这两者之间的关联,揭示它们在现代计算系统中的独特作用与挑战。通过对比分析,我们将探索如何在保证数据一致性和系统可用性的前提下,实现高性能计算的最优解。

# 一、CAP定理:数据一致性和系统可用性的抉择

CAP定理,即一致性(Consistency)、可用性(Availability)和分区容忍性(Partition Tolerance)三者之间的权衡,是分布式系统设计中的核心原则。在分布式系统中,这三者之间存在不可调和的矛盾,任何系统都只能在这三者之间做出选择。

## 1. 一致性(Consistency)

一致性是指在分布式系统中,所有节点在任何时刻读取的数据都是一致的。在CAP定理中,一致性意味着系统在发生故障或网络分区时,仍然能够保持数据的一致性。例如,在一个电商系统中,用户下单时需要确保订单信息被所有节点正确记录,以避免订单丢失或重复。

## 2. 可用性(Availability)

可用性是指在分布式系统中,所有节点在任何时刻都能对外提供服务。在CAP定理中,可用性意味着系统在发生故障或网络分区时,仍然能够对外提供服务。例如,在一个在线支付系统中,用户在任何时刻都能完成支付操作,而不会因为网络问题导致支付失败。

## 3. 分区容忍性(Partition Tolerance)

分区容忍性是指在分布式系统中,即使网络分区导致部分节点无法通信,系统仍然能够正常运行。在CAP定理中,分区容忍性意味着系统在发生网络分区时,仍然能够保持数据的一致性和可用性。例如,在一个分布式数据库系统中,即使部分节点无法通信,整个系统仍然能够对外提供服务。

## 4. CAP定理的权衡

在实际应用中,系统往往需要在一致性、可用性和分区容忍性之间做出权衡。例如,在一个电商系统中,为了保证用户下单时能够立即获取订单信息,可以选择牺牲一致性,采用最终一致性模型;而在一个在线支付系统中,为了保证用户能够立即完成支付操作,可以选择牺牲一致性,采用强一致性模型。因此,在设计分布式系统时,需要根据具体需求和应用场景选择合适的CAP策略。

# 二、自动超频:性能与能耗的微妙平衡

自动超频是指通过软件或硬件自动调整处理器的工作频率和电压,以提高系统的性能。自动超频技术可以显著提高处理器的性能,但同时也增加了能耗和发热量。因此,在现代计算系统中,自动超频技术需要在性能和能耗之间找到微妙的平衡。

CAP定理与自动超频:在计算世界中的微妙平衡

CAP定理与自动超频:在计算世界中的微妙平衡

## 1. 性能提升

自动超频技术可以显著提高处理器的性能。通过提高处理器的工作频率和电压,可以提高处理器的运算速度和处理能力。例如,在一个高性能计算系统中,通过自动超频技术可以显著提高处理器的运算速度,从而提高系统的整体性能。

## 2. 能耗增加

自动超频技术虽然可以提高处理器的性能,但也增加了能耗和发热量。例如,在一个高性能计算系统中,通过自动超频技术可以显著提高处理器的运算速度,但同时也增加了处理器的能耗和发热量。因此,在设计高性能计算系统时,需要在性能和能耗之间找到微妙的平衡。

## 3. 温控系统的作用

温控系统是现代计算系统中不可或缺的一部分。温控系统可以实时监测处理器的温度,并通过调整处理器的工作频率和电压来降低处理器的温度。例如,在一个高性能计算系统中,温控系统可以实时监测处理器的温度,并通过调整处理器的工作频率和电压来降低处理器的温度。因此,在设计高性能计算系统时,需要考虑温控系统的应用。

CAP定理与自动超频:在计算世界中的微妙平衡

# 三、CAP定理与自动超频的关联

CAP定理与自动超频技术之间存在密切的关联。在现代计算系统中,自动超频技术可以显著提高处理器的性能,但同时也增加了能耗和发热量。因此,在设计高性能计算系统时,需要在性能和能耗之间找到微妙的平衡。而温控系统可以实时监测处理器的温度,并通过调整处理器的工作频率和电压来降低处理器的温度。因此,在设计高性能计算系统时,需要考虑温控系统的应用。

## 1. 性能与能耗的权衡

在现代计算系统中,自动超频技术可以显著提高处理器的性能,但同时也增加了能耗和发热量。因此,在设计高性能计算系统时,需要在性能和能耗之间找到微妙的平衡。例如,在一个高性能计算系统中,通过自动超频技术可以显著提高处理器的运算速度,但同时也增加了处理器的能耗和发热量。因此,在设计高性能计算系统时,需要考虑温控系统的应用。

CAP定理与自动超频:在计算世界中的微妙平衡

## 2. 温控系统的应用

温控系统是现代计算系统中不可或缺的一部分。温控系统可以实时监测处理器的温度,并通过调整处理器的工作频率和电压来降低处理器的温度。例如,在一个高性能计算系统中,温控系统可以实时监测处理器的温度,并通过调整处理器的工作频率和电压来降低处理器的温度。因此,在设计高性能计算系统时,需要考虑温控系统的应用。

CAP定理与自动超频:在计算世界中的微妙平衡

## 3. CAP定理的应用

在现代计算系统中,CAP定理的应用也非常广泛。例如,在一个分布式数据库系统中,为了保证数据的一致性和可用性,可以选择牺牲分区容忍性;而在一个在线支付系统中,为了保证系统的可用性,可以选择牺牲一致性。因此,在设计分布式系统时,需要根据具体需求和应用场景选择合适的CAP策略。

# 结论:CAP定理与自动超频的微妙平衡

综上所述,CAP定理与自动超频技术之间存在密切的关联。在现代计算系统中,自动超频技术可以显著提高处理器的性能,但同时也增加了能耗和发热量。因此,在设计高性能计算系统时,需要在性能和能耗之间找到微妙的平衡。而温控系统可以实时监测处理器的温度,并通过调整处理器的工作频率和电压来降低处理器的温度。因此,在设计高性能计算系统时,需要考虑温控系统的应用。同时,在设计分布式系统时,需要根据具体需求和应用场景选择合适的CAP策略。只有在这些方面找到微妙的平衡,才能实现高性能计算系统的最优解。

# 问答环节

Q1:什么是CAP定理?

CAP定理与自动超频:在计算世界中的微妙平衡

A1:CAP定理是分布式系统设计中的核心原则,它指出在分布式系统中,一致性、可用性和分区容忍性三者之间存在不可调和的矛盾。任何系统都只能在这三者之间做出选择。

CAP定理与自动超频:在计算世界中的微妙平衡

Q2:什么是自动超频?

A2:自动超频是指通过软件或硬件自动调整处理器的工作频率和电压,以提高系统的性能。自动超频技术可以显著提高处理器的运算速度和处理能力。

Q3:温控系统的作用是什么?

A3:温控系统是现代计算系统中不可或缺的一部分。温控系统可以实时监测处理器的温度,并通过调整处理器的工作频率和电压来降低处理器的温度。

Q4:如何在性能和能耗之间找到微妙的平衡?

CAP定理与自动超频:在计算世界中的微妙平衡

A4:在现代计算系统中,可以通过自动超频技术提高处理器的性能,但同时也增加了能耗和发热量。因此,在设计高性能计算系统时,需要考虑温控系统的应用,并在性能和能耗之间找到微妙的平衡。

Q5:如何在分布式系统中选择合适的CAP策略?

A5:在设计分布式系统时,需要根据具体需求和应用场景选择合适的CAP策略。例如,在一个电商系统中,为了保证用户下单时能够立即获取订单信息,可以选择牺牲一致性;而在一个在线支付系统中,为了保证用户能够立即完成支付操作,可以选择牺牲一致性。